About SUPREME PLC

https://www.supreme.co.uk/

Supreme PLC is a manufacturer, brand owner, and distributor of fast-moving consumer goods (FMCG). The company's operations are focused on several core product categories: Vaping, Batteries, Lighting, Sports Nutrition & Wellness, and Soft Drinks. Supreme develops and manages a portfolio of proprietary brands, including 88Vape and SCI-MX, while also serving as a key wholesale distributor for globally recognized brands such as Duracell, Energizer, and ELFBAR. The company's capabilities include in-house manufacturing and private label services for e-liquids and nutritional supplements, supplying a diverse network of retail partners.
